On Wed, Jul 29, 2009 at 01:40:45PM +0100, Scott James Remnant wrote: > The initramfs scripts spend a lot of wasted time and effort doing things > that really don't need to be done: > > In the "framebuffer" init-top script: > > modprobe -q intel_agp > modprobe -q i915 > modprobe -q ${FB} ${OPTS}
These may be the source of an issue we are seeing with radeon drivers. That when using a pure AMD system you get the i915 driver loaded for no apparent reason.
